chiark / gitweb /
secnet: provide will_droppriv
[secnet.git] / secnet.c
index 111a1b0886f0c1e11a0d8a367a6aec75136689f9..024744c55e5c0ecdf84d0fc67381664ded27f67c 100644 (file)
--- a/secnet.c
+++ b/secnet.c
@@ -383,6 +383,12 @@ static void run(void)
     free(fds);
 }
 
+bool_t will_droppriv(void)
+{
+    assert(current_phase >= PHASE_SETUP);
+    return !!uid;
+}
+
 /* Surrender privileges, if necessary */
 static void droppriv(void)
 {